Background
Bronchial asthma is a heterogeneous disease characterized by chronic inflammation of the airways, which is associated with airway hyperreactivity and is usually characterized by a wide and variable reversible expiratory airflow limitation, involving various cells (e.g., eosinophils, mast cells, T lymphocytes, neutrophils, airway epithelial cells, etc.) and cellular components, resulting in recurrent symptoms of wheezing, shortness of breath, chest tightness, and/or cough, which vary in intensity over time. Most patients will have spontaneous or therapeutic relief, if they are attacked or aggravated at night and/or in the morning. Bronchial asthma, if not treated timely, can produce irreversible constriction of airway and airway remodeling along with the extension of disease course. Asthma requires immediate drug treatment at the time of the attack.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
As shown in fig. 1, a drug delivery device for treating bronchial asthma includes a device body 1, and the device body 1 includes a drug bottle 2, a drug delivery mechanism 3, and a spray head 4.
The drug delivery mechanism 3 comprises a pressing piece 31, a connecting arm 32 and a connecting cover 33, the pressing piece 31 and the connecting arm 32 are movably connected through a pin shaft, a piston rod 34, a piston 35 and a cavity 36 are arranged in the middle of the interior of the pressing piece 31, the upper end of the piston rod 34 is integrally formed with the pressing piece 31, the lower end of the piston rod 34 is fixedly connected with the piston 35, the piston rod 34 slides in the cavity 36 through the piston 35, and the lower end of the piston 35 is fixedly connected with a first spring 37 to form an elastic connection relationship, so that a buffering effect is achieved; a first suction pipe 38 is arranged at the upper end of the cavity 36, a second suction pipe 39 is arranged at the lower end of the cavity 36, the cavity 36 is communicated with the spray head 4 through the first suction pipe 38, and the cavity 36 is communicated with the medicine bottle 2 through the second suction pipe 39 and penetrating through the connecting cover 33; the diameter of the piston 35 is equal to the inner diameter of the chamber 36.
As shown in fig. 2, the corresponding direction of the nozzle 4 is the oral cavity of the patient, the pressing piece 31 is pressed by one hand or both hands of the patient, the pressing direction is as shown in fig. 2, the piston rod 34 moves downwards to drive the piston rod 34 to slide downwards in the chamber 36, so that the air in the medicine bottle 2 is extruded through the second suction tube 39 to generate suction, the medicine liquid enters the oral cavity of the patient along the directions of the second suction tube 39, the chamber 36, the first suction tube 38 and the nozzle 4, the medicine administration mechanism 3 of the hand button type can rapidly administer medicine for many times, fingers continuously press the pressing piece 31, and the spraying direction of the nozzle 4 is the same as the pressing direction of the pressing piece 31, so that the patient does not need to press with the reverse hand when pressing, and the use comfort is improved.
As shown in fig. 3-4, the nozzle 4 includes a first connecting rod 41, a second connecting rod 42, a third connecting rod 43 and a nozzle 45, and the interiors of the first connecting rod 41, the second connecting rod 42 and the third connecting rod 43 are all hollow structures; the upper end and the lower end of the first connecting rod 41 and the second connecting rod 42 are both provided with a sliding groove 44, the third connecting rod 43 and the second connecting rod 42 can slide through the sliding groove 44, and one ends of the third connecting rod 43 and the second connecting rod 42, which are positioned in the sliding groove 44, are both provided with a stop block 46; the diameter ratio of the first connecting rod 41 to the second connecting rod 42 to the third connecting rod 43 is 3:2: 1.
The telescopic spray head 4 is arranged, so that the spray head 4 can be conveniently lengthened according to the self condition, the medicine feeding position is deeper, and the medicine effect is improved; because someone does not prefer to put the nozzle 4 too deep, the user may feel nausea or retching. When the sprayer 4 works, the sprayer 4 is held by hand, acting force is applied, the third connecting rod 43 is dragged to move, the third connecting rod 43 slides in the chute 44 of the second connecting rod 42, and when the stop block 46 of the third connecting rod 43 slides to the top end of the chute 44, the second connecting rod 42 is driven to slide in the chute 44 of the first connecting rod 41, so that the telescopic function is achieved.
As shown in fig. 5-6, the inner top end of the connecting cover 33 is provided with a groove, the sealing ring 5 is embedded in the groove, and the connecting cover 33 is in threaded connection with the medicine bottle 2; the sealing ring 5 comprises a rubber ring 51 and a plurality of second springs 52, and the second springs 52 are arranged inside the rubber ring 51 at equal intervals. The sealing ring 5 can seal the joint of the connecting cover 33 and the medicine bottle 2, thereby reducing the leakage of the medicine liquid. No. two springs 52 equidistance setting need rock the mixed liquid medicine of medicine bottle 2 in the inside of rubber circle 51 during the use, and the constant No. 52 that compresses in the time of rocking, No. two springs 52 with its effect on rubber circle 51 to make the more stable fixing of rubber circle 51 in the recess.
